PopJustice.com have described the new album track Never Gonna Dance Again as “so amazing and sad that it makes me want to explode.” They have also confirmed that the track has been produced by Xenomania - the team behind songs such as Red Dress, Ace Reject, Round Round, & Hole In The Head.

Contrary to speculation Amelle Berrabah is not leaving Sugababes. Amelle and her bandmates Keisha Buchanan and Heidi Range are in rehearsals this week for forthcoming live shows and have just completed filming for the video for their new single About You Now which will be released on 24th September, upfront of their new studio album Change which is released on 8th October.
There have been no auditions for a new band member.
Keisha said “Things couldn’t be better in the band at the moment. Amelle, Heidi and I are a rock solid team”.
Amelle said “I’m 110% committed to Sugababes. It’s a dream come true. I can’t wait to perform the new album live”.
Heidi said “This is our best album yet and we are all looking forward to getting out there to promote it”.

Tim Royes - the director of the Sugababes’ music videos for Red Dress and Easy has been tragically killed in an accident in New York City. Tim, who was 42, had also directed music videos for Rachel Stevens, Texas, Will Young, Emma Bunton, Mel C, and Holly Valance. His funeral will be held today. Rest in peace Tim and our deepest condolences to all of his friends and family.
